Equity Bank permitted the fresh valuation of businessman Peter Mugambi Maina’s property in Mombasa before auctioning it to recover a Ksh 54 million debt.

The bank had previously attempted to auction the property thrice, but each attempt attracted low bids, prompting the lender to seek court approval for a more favorable sale process.

Earlier valuations in 2021 and 2022 placed the property’s market value at Ksh 25 million, with a forced sale value of Ksh 18.5 million. Still, the best bids received during the auctions were much lower, ranging from Ksh 12 million to Ksh 12.5 million.

The court also allowed Mr. Maina 60 days to negotiate a private sale before the bank could proceed with another public auction.
